A bridge has collapsed on a bus in the Brazilian World Cup host city of Belo Horizonte, reportedly killing at least two people.
The overpass was under construction and fell onto traffic on a busy highway.
Aerial TV footage showed the front of a yellow bus crushed under part of the bridge. It is not yet clear how many people may be trapped.
The city, located in the south-east of the country, is due to host one of the World Cup semi-final matches next week.
Brazil’s GloboNews 24-hour news channel reports that at least 19 people were injured in the incident.
Emergency services are at the scene.
The scene of the accident is believed to be some 2 miles away from Mineirao Stadium, which has played host to several World Cup matches.
